This system is a cross-platform chat and AI assistant application that supports multiple LLM providers and the Model Context Protocol (MCP) for tool integration. It features a unified codebase targeting Linux, Windows, macOS, Android, and Web, with native packaging and build tooling for each platform. The application provides a rich UI for managing chat history, model settings, and MCP server connections, alongside local data synchronization and Markdown rendering capabilities.

How it got here

2024 · Cross-platform expansion and architecture modernization

The project significantly expanded its platform support by adding web, Linux, and Windows builds, while introducing comprehensive native packaging for all major operating systems. Concurrently, the codebase underwent a major architectural shift, implementing a repository pattern for data synchronization, supporting multiple LLM providers, and refactoring the UI and state management for a consistent cross-platform experience.

26 changes

2025 · MCP client and UI expansion

This period focused on expanding the application's capabilities through the Model Context Protocol (MCP) and enhanced user interface components. Key additions include in-memory and SSE-based MCP clients for local and streaming communication, alongside new layout widgets for chat settings and model selection. The release also introduced rich Markdown rendering, an in-app browser, and network synchronization services, supported by improved build scripts and code formatting hooks.
